Girls Varsity Swimming & Diving - OK Rainbow II Conference Meet

Game Date
Nov 9, 2019

Congratulations to the members of the Delton Kellogg/Thornapple Kellogg/Hastings Girls Swimming and Diving Team for their great swimming  time drops and outstanding dives at the OK Rainbow II Swimming and Diving Championship Meet conducted for over 150 girls from eight schools this past weekend.

Hastings diver Hannah Johnson took first place out of 13 divers at the Meet, and was selected for All-Conference honors.  Hannah and the other Hastings divers Shannon Brown and Claire Green all qualified to participate in the Regional Diving competition at East Kentwood High School on Thursday, November 14.

Thornapple Kellogg swimmer Abby Marcukaitis also was selected for All-Conference honors for her first place finishes in the 100 yard Freestyle and 100 yard Backstroke events.  Abby set new Team, Pool, and Conference records in both of those events and qualified to compete in those events at the Division One State Meet in Holland on November 22 and 23.

Hastings ninth grader Anna Haywood also received All-Conference honors for her second place finish in the 200 yard Individual Medley event and her fourth place finish in the 100 yard Butterfly event.  And, Anna and Abby both were part of the Medley Relay that finished in third place out of the 16 Medley Relay  teams at the Meet.

Joining Anna and Abby in that Medley Relay were Hastings swimmers Erin Dalman and Juliann Meeker.  In addition Erin placed fourth in the 100 yard Breaststroke event, and Juliann placed eigth in the 50 yard Freestyle event. And, another top place finisher was TK swimmer Daisy Nowinsky, who placed fourth in the 100 yard Backstroke event.

Daisy, Anna, and Abby were joined by TK swimmer Holly Bashore to take fourth place in the 200 yard Freestyle Relay event, and Daisy, Holly, ,Erin, and Juliann received All-Conference consideration. 

The next competition for the girls is the annual Chicks vs. Bricks (girl swimmers vs. boys from the football teams of DK, TK, and Hastings) in the fun meet that will be conducted at 3:45 on Wednesday afternoon, November 13 at the Hastings Community Education and Recreation Center.

 

OK Rainbow Tier 2 Swim/Dive Conference Meet Team Scores:

1st - Muskegon Mona Shores Co-op: 392

2nd - Wayland Union: 337.5

3rd - Caledonia, Lowell, South Christian: 326

4th - Grand Rapids Ottawa Hills: 313

5th - Delton Kellogg, Middleville Thornapple Kellogg, Hastings: 303

6th - Grandville Calvin Christian: 228.5

7th - Grand Rapids West Catholic: 95

8th - Grand Rapids Union: 80
